Every IV cocktail is prepared in a lab that meets California Building Code 1250.4 standards for compounding parenteral solutions, ensuring the highest level of safety and quality. This includes:

  • A Class 100 HEPA (high-efficiency particulate air) filtered air
  • Nonporous and cleanable surfaces, ceilings, ceiling tiles, walls, floors, and floor coverings
  • Minimal traffic flow
  • A sink with cold and hot water located in the sterile room or adjacent

How IV Drip Therapy Works

IV Drip Therapy delivers fluids, vitamins, minerals, and other nutrients directly into the bloodstream. By bypassing the digestive system, this treatment can help your body absorb these nutrients more quickly and effectively than with oral supplements. This therapy is often used to support hydration, increase energy, boost immune function, and promote recovery from stress or illness.

During each session, patients can sit back and relax as a personalized blend of nutrients is slowly infused over 30 to 60 minutes. Every IV is carefully tailored to support individual wellness goals — whether that means brighter skin, more energy, or enhanced immunity. 

Before beginning treatment, every patient receives a comprehensive screening to ensure IV Drip Therapy is a safe and appropriate option for their needs.
